Why Are PayPal Exchange Rates So High?
PayPal is undeniably convenient for sending and receiving money internationally. However, many users are often surprised by the seemingly high exchange rates applied to their transactions, leading to less money reaching the recipient than expected. The key to understanding this lies in the difference between the exchange rate you see on financial websites and the rate PayPal actually uses.
While you might check a site like Google Finance or XE.com for current exchange rates, these typically display the "mid-market rate." This is the midpoint between the buy and sell rates in the global currency market, essentially a wholesale price. It's the rate banks and large financial institutions use amongst themselves.
PayPal, however, doesn't use this mid-market rate. Instead, they add a markup to the wholesale exchange rate they obtain. This markup acts as their profit margin and covers the cost of providing the currency conversion service. Think of it like a retail markup – you're paying a premium for the convenience of using their platform.
This markup is typically built into the exchange rate itself and isn't displayed as a separate fee, which can make it appear as though PayPal is simply using a less favorable rate. In essence, the difference between the mid-market rate you see online and the rate applied by PayPal represents their fee for facilitating the currency exchange.
So, while PayPal's quoted exchange rate might seem high compared to the mid-market rate, it's crucial to remember it includes this built-in markup. This isn't necessarily a hidden fee; it's a common practice among money transfer services. Transparency, however, could be improved.
Before making an international transfer with PayPal, it’s advisable to calculate the final amount the recipient will receive using PayPal’s own currency converter tool. This allows you to see the exact exchange rate being applied and the total cost of the transaction, including the markup. Comparing this with other money transfer services can help you make an informed decision about the best option for your needs, weighing convenience against cost. While PayPal offers ease of use, it's essential to understand the mechanics of their exchange rates to avoid any surprises.
